Treadmills - Essential Pieces of Home Gym Equipment For Cardio Workouts
The treadmill is an excellent piece of equipment for exercise. Treadmills allow you to exercise at the at home in the comfort of your home - even when bad weather or work schedules keep you from going out.
Be aware of factors like motor power, cushioning and incline choices when choosing a treadmill for your home gym. Also, think about features that will make your workouts more challenging and fun, such as built in workout programs and connectivity options.
Motor Power
Many households own a treadmill as a standard piece of exercise equipment. It will help you increase your cardiovascular endurance and burn calories while also toning muscles. These fitness machines are found in most commercial gyms and are a staple of the home fitness areas. There are many treadmills to choose from that it's difficult to choose the best one. Focus on a few key aspects to simplify the selection process.
The first thing you should consider is how often you and other members of your household plan to use the treadmill. This will help you determine the amount of power you will need to purchase. Some treadmills are rated according to horsepower (HP) and others use a measure referred to as CHP. It is best to select one with a CHP score since it indicates that the motor is able to produce high-quality output all the time.
Another important consideration is to include an incline in your workout. Some treadmills allow you to adjust the incline throughout your workout. This is an excellent way to test yourself and keep your workouts challenging. It's especially useful in case you're training for a race or simply need to make your routine more challenging.

The most durable treadmills are long-lasting and come with a guarantee that will protect your investment. The standard for motor and frame warranties is 10 years or an entire lifetime. Other parts are covered by warranties for a few more years. It is also important to choose a model that have noise-reducing capabilities, which can reduce the risk of waking up your partner or family members while working out.
Incline Options
Inline training can help improve the intensity of your workout, and also burn more calories. You can simulate running uphill by raising the slope of your treadmill. This will stimulate various muscles and make your workout more difficult. When choosing a treadmill, look for one that offers a range of incline options - from 0% up to a minimum of at least. Some treadmills offer automatic incline adjustments based upon pre-programmed workouts or real-time feedback from a heart rate monitor.
Think about how you intend to use the treadmill and the space available in your home when deciding a treadmill. If you want to run, make sure the treadmill you select is equipped with a strong motor that can handle your desired speed. Also, you should look for an exercise machine with a deck and belt that are cushioned so you can run without straining joints. Some treadmills have an extra-wide deck, which provides greater cushioning for runners of larger sizes.
If you plan to walk on your treadmill, pick one with a quiet motor and thick four-ply belt to ensure comfortable footfalls and a low level of noise. If you are a fan of doing intervals, make sure that the treadmill is smooth and responsive when speed changes. You should also consider an exercise machine that allows you to install your own fan to cool off after a workout.
Some people think they have to hold onto the handrails when using the treadmill. This isn't required and can hurt your upper body. You can improve your technique by keeping your arms close to your body and pretending to run outside. This will help you concentrate on your running technique and avoid neck or back injuries.
If you want to get the most value from your treadmill, pick one that is built-in with workouts and displays that are easy to read. Many treadmills come with connectivity options that allow you to connect your devices and stream music or videos during your exercise. If you're limited in space, you may want to choose a treadmill that folds up and can be easily stored when not being used.
Workout Programs
A quality treadmill comes with an array of workout programs that will keep you engaged and keep you in line with your fitness goals. You may want to choose an exercise machine that comes with pre-programmed workouts that vary in intensity and duration. You also might prefer an option that allows you to personalize your own workouts, and save them to use in the future.
You can record a running program that you like and repeat it later. This allows you to continue to build up your endurance and speed while ensuring that you are getting a challenging workout every time. You can also incorporate some strength-training exercises on the treadmill to challenge different muscles. This will increase the difficulty of your workout and make it more effective, according to TRUE.
There are also programs that automatically adjust the inclined of your treadmill. This can increase your workout difficulty and simulate uphill running or walking, which increases calorie burning. These workouts adapt the incline according to your fitness level. This means that both novices and experienced runners will be able to work out.

Treadmills are a major piece of cardiovascular equipment, and are able to accommodate athletes of any skill or experience level. For beginners, it is possible to walk on the treadmill, and increase their speed and intensity gradually as they progress. Advanced athletes can utilize the precise control options and incline to optimize their cardiovascular training and muscular training. Safety Features
Despite their popularity treadmills aren't without dangers when used improperly. They can lead to electrocutions and fires, as well as injuries to those who fall off. They are even more dangerous if kids have access to them without supervision. Although most treadmill home gyms have moving parts however, they are still huge and heavy pieces of equipment. This means that they could be risky for children if they are not properly stored and utilized in a space that is locked to prevent their access.
A majority of treadmills have emergency shutoff switches. There are also side rails that you can use to help you balance yourself when you're jogging or walking However, it is advised to wait until the machine has completely stopped before stepping onto them. Some people try to save time by jumping off the treadmill before the machine has stopped. This could result in serious injuries. Instead, when you are done with your workout, begin slowing down your speed and decreasing the incline until it is in "cool down" mode.
Children who are curious about the equipment and fall on it are the main cause of treadmill home gym accidents. Some of these injuries can be burns, while other are more serious. Consider using a treadmill that comes with safety features or a commercial gym quality machine with a lock and password when not in use.
Read the instructions for the machine to see if it has any safety features. Also, make sure it can be folded up and easily accessed when not in use. Review the manual to determine how the machine should be unplugged and locked after each use. Certain manufacturers may suggest that the power switch be turned off and the cord placed in a way that it is difficult for children to cross it and connect it back to the machine.
Keep headphones, tethered clothes and other items away from the treadmill when you exercise. These items can become tangled in the running belt or be caught in the motor. After you've finished using the machine, remove the safety key from the machine and put it in a different location. This will make it harder for children to reach it.
